Scientists propose six-drug pill could cut heart attacks, stroke
The Associated Press Friday, June 27, 2003 One pill combining six medications could prevent more than 80 percent of heart attacks and strokes if heart patients, most diabetics and everyone older than 55 took it, British scientists said. However, the American Heart Association cautioned that such a pill might be dangerous for healthy people and not strong enough for those with heart trouble. It could also lull some people into persisting with life-threatening habits. The concept, outlined Thursday on the Web site of the British Medical Journal, is the brainchild of two University of London doctors, Nicholas Wald and Malcolm Law. Called the "polypill," it would contain aspirin, a statin drug to lower cholesterol and folic acid to reduce levels of homocysteine, an amino acid that promotes hardening of the arteries. Three types of blood pressure drugs -- an ACE inhibitor, a beta-blocker and a diuretic -- would be included at half the standard dose -- enough, the doctors say, to lower blood pressure without causing as many side effects as when the drugs are used individually at higher doses. The scientists based their finding on evidence from more than 750 existing studies involving 400,000 participants taking heart medications.
